You can dream all you want, but if you want those dreams to come true, they need to be real goals. One way to set goals and keep them in front of you is to create a vision board. I found a free one at Catalog of Dreams.

Create a free account and go thru their catalog, adding images and words. Create your own text and add that, too. The catalog is very limited, but there was enough there to make my first vision board.

The free version only saves the vision board for 24-48 hours. But, you can capture the image and save it to your computer. From there, you can post it on your blog, like I did. Or use it for your desktop wallpaper. Click my vision board to see a larger image.

I'm new to vision boards, but I love it already. This one is very simple, but now that I've create one, I have ideas for the next one. And with Catalog of Dreams, I can create a new one anytime I choose.

New to RSS Feeds?

Start by registering with a reader service. I like Google. Then, subscribe using the RSS feed below. Every new post will be sent to your reader account. As you add RSS feeds to other blogs, they will be consolidated in one place - Your reader. So then, instead of visiting several blogs everyday, the blog posts can come to you!
